The golden age of the Assamese novel brought forth iconic romantic pairings that remain etched in the public consciousness. Rajanikanta Bordoloi’s Mirijiyori is a prime example—a tragic romance set against the backdrop of the tea gardens. Here, love is intertwined with the harsh realities of the tea tribes and the exploitation of the colonial era. The late 19th century marked the dawn of modern Assamese literature through the literary magazine Jonaki (1889). Pioneers like Lakshminath Bezbaroa and Chandra Kumar Agarwala introduced Western romanticism to local readers, blending it with traditional Assamese sensibilities.

Unlike escapist romantic fiction, Assamese stories are deeply rooted in reality. Writers like and Rita Chowdhury weave love stories that are entangled with social issues—feudalism, the plight of women, the Assam Movement, and the struggle for identity. This fusion makes the romance more powerful and heartbreakingly real.
Another masterpiece of emotional complexity is the English translation of the Assamese novel Antoreep by the celebrated writer and filmmaker . Set in a small, verdant village in pre-Independence India, this is not just a love story; it is a haunting exploration of conjugal betrayal, the quiet strength of a woman in her darkest hour, and the unexpected bonds that form between people in crisis. Saikia’s unique ability to peel back the layers of the human psyche—turning a "traditional, conservative" woman into a "relentlessly assertive" force—makes this novel a powerful literary experience.
